What Is Freestyle Footbag? Disciplines, Scoring, and How to Start

Freestyle footbag is the discipline of performing routines of tricks — kicks, stalls, and combinations — often set to music and scored in competition. It’s the most visible side of the sport and the reason footbag clips do so well on social video: a good freestyle run looks impossible.

How freestyle is structured

A trick is a sequence of contacts with moves in between — spins, dexterities (passing the bag under a raised leg), jumps, and ducks. String contacts together and you have a combo; string combos into a routine and you have a competitive run. Judges score difficulty, variety, and execution (clean stalls, few drops). There are also “shred 30” style formats that count how many unique tricks a player can land in a short window.

The disciplines around it

Freestyle sits alongside footbag net (a volleyball-style game over a low net) in the competitive sport. The International Footbag Players’ Association organizes events, and world championships have run for years. You don’t need any of that to enjoy freestyle — most players just want to land their first clipper-to-spin.

How to get into freestyle

  1. Nail the basics: inside kick, toe stall, clipper (see our beginner tricks guide).

  2. Add a set position and link two stalls with a kick between them.

  3. Introduce one add — a spin or a duck — and build from there.

  4. Film yourself. It’s the fastest feedback and it’s how the community shares progress.
